Transaction 4ebdae4ec28281bf6842df955f5cff81d5360fec7e263cbf0475ae3f85078b17

82 Input
2 Outputs
  • 4ebdae4ec28281bf6842df955f5cff81d5360fec7e263cbf0475ae3f85078b17:0
  • value  1280407773
    address  3GCXLVmeTExZ1P3c2M6v32uVynxFX1cd7S
  • 4ebdae4ec28281bf6842df955f5cff81d5360fec7e263cbf0475ae3f85078b17:1
  • value  924779
    address  3FCChG7MbnTgS7skRF72VDUg2piN1K7CPY